It’s 2017 and you would think by now that we’d understand communication more than we understand anything else, mainly because we use it every day. Sadly, that is not the case. We’re still learning how to communicate more efficiently in a world where technology is at our disposal.

There are a plethora of different types of communication, whether it be in friendships, relationships, or work, but today we’re going to focus on store communication. You might be asking yourself, why is store communication SO important? Well, for starters if everyone isn’t on the same page then there is room for error.

When something goes wrong, especially within a store you have to deal with the, “he said, she said” dilemma if nothing is left in writing. Again, another reason why clear communication in this environment is a necessity. Here are some tips on how to boost your stores internal communication.

Invest in Store Communication Tools

You can find a tool to help improve your store communication just by doing a quick Google search! There are so many tools out there that allow you to communication to all of your employees through one simple platform. For example, Retail Zipline allows users to send emails, documents and reminders to each employee, creating a space for everyone to communicate efficiently and effectively.

Download Chat Apps

The first app that comes to mind is Slack, arguably one of the best professional group chat apps among top professionals. It’s quick and easy and you can access it right from your cell phone. You can even create different group threads based on topics you need to discuss, happy chatting!

GroupMe is also another app you can use to keep in contact. It allows you to create different groups and send events, reminders, and react to each others messages.

Conduct Weekly Meetings

This might sound obvious but having weekly meetings will allow you to create a more efficient environment for your retail team. Sure technology is great but nothing beats a face to face conversation, especially when dealing with issues.

With all of these tips, improving your stores internal communication should be a breeze. They say communication is key and if everyone is on the same page, you can all move towards your main goal, making the store the best one out there.
